
En el mundo acelerado de la inteligencia artificial, donde los modelos de lenguaje de gran tamaño (LLM, por sus siglas en inglés) están transformando cómo interactuamos con la tecnología, surge una nueva herramienta que promete revolucionar aún más esta relación: el Protocolo de Contexto de Modelo , conocido como MCP .
Este protocolo representa un avance significativo en cómo los modelos de IA pueden acceder y operar sobre información externa. Pero antes de profundizar en su funcionamiento, veamos qué significa esto en términos sencillos.
¿Qué es MCP?
El Model Context Protocol (MCP) es un estándar abierto diseñado para facilitar la comunicación entre los modelos de lenguaje y recursos externos como bases de datos, sistemas empresariales, repositorios de código o incluso páginas web. Su objetivo es simple pero poderoso: permitir que los modelos de IA obtengan exactamente la información que necesitan, justo cuando la necesitan, y realicen acciones específicas sobre ella, sin depender de integraciones personalizadas o complejas.
Imagina que un modelo de IA es como un asistente muy inteligente. Antes, ese asistente solo podía trabajar con lo que ya sabía o con lo que le dabas directamente. Con MCP, ahora puede salir a buscar información por sí mismo, usar herramientas disponibles y actuar como parte de un equipo digital mucho más amplio.
¿Cómo funciona MCP en la práctica?
La clave del MCP es que establece una forma estandarizada y estructurada de interacción. Esto permite que los modelos puedan:
- Solicitar información específica a una base de datos.
- Leer o escribir contenido en aplicaciones como Notion, Google Docs o Jira.
- Consultar fuentes de datos actualizadas como repositorios de código o servidores internos.
- Ejecutar comandos en entornos de desarrollo o automatización.
Y todo esto se hace bajo una única interfaz, fácil de implementar y reutilizable en múltiples contextos.
¿Por qué es importante MCP?
Uno de los grandes desafíos que enfrentan los modelos de lenguaje de gran tamaño es su limitación para acceder a información dinámica o cambiar su entorno directamente. Aunque son increíblemente buenos generando texto coherente, respondiendo preguntas y simulando conversaciones humanas, tienden a quedarse cortos al momento de interactuar con sistemas reales o acceder a datos actualizados.
MCP resuelve este problema mediante una capa de abstracción que permite a los modelos conectarse con cualquier recurso externo a través de un conjunto común de comandos y estructuras. En lugar de desarrollar interfaces únicas para cada sistema, MCP ofrece un marco general que puede adaptarse a casi cualquier situación.
Esto no solo reduce la complejidad técnica, sino que también abre la puerta a una democratización del acceso a la IA: pequeños equipos, empresas emergentes o desarrolladores independientes pueden crear soluciones avanzadas sin necesidad de infraestructuras complicadas.
Ejemplos simples de uso de MCP
1. Acceso a documentos internos
Imagina que trabajas en una empresa con cientos de documentos técnicos almacenados en una intranet o en una plataforma como Confluence. Si tu modelo de IA tiene acceso a esa información a través de MCP, puedes simplemente preguntar:
«¿Cuál es el procedimiento para realizar una actualización del sistema operativo en nuestros servidores?»
El modelo usará MCP para buscar automáticamente el documento relevante, extraer la información precisa y darte una respuesta clara, sin que tengas que navegar tú mismo por toda la documentación.
2. Crear tareas en aplicaciones de gestión
Supongamos que eres gerente de proyectos y le pides a tu asistente de IA:
«Crea una tarea en mi lista de pendientes para revisar el informe trimestral el viernes.»
Con MCP conectado a una aplicación como Todoist o Asana, el modelo no solo entiende la solicitud, sino que también ejecuta la acción: crea la tarea, le asigna fecha y hasta puede etiquetarla correctamente.
3. Consultar información financiera actualizada
Un analista financiero podría preguntar:
«¿Cuál es el valor actual del dólar frente al peso argentino?»
Sin MCP, el modelo tendría que basarse en datos históricos incluidos en su entrenamiento. Pero con MCP, puede acceder a una API de finanzas en tiempo real, obtener el valor actualizado y responder con precisión.
4. Editar código en repositorios
Un desarrollador puede decirle al modelo:
«Corrige el error en la función
calcular_impuesto()
del archivofacturacion.py
«
Si el modelo tiene acceso al repositorio mediante MCP, puede abrir el archivo, identificar el problema, hacer la corrección y guardar los cambios, actuando como un verdadero colaborador en el proceso de desarrollo.
5. Buscar artículos académicos o científicos
Un investigador podría pedirle a un modelo:
«Encuentra artículos recientes sobre el impacto del cambio climático en la biodiversidad marina.»
Gracias a MCP, el modelo puede conectarse a una biblioteca digital o repositorio científico, buscar los artículos más relevantes y proporcionar un resumen o incluso citar las fuentes directamente.
6. Automatizar reportes diarios
Una persona encargada de generar reportes diarios podría simplemente decir:
«Genera el reporte de ventas del día de hoy usando los datos de nuestra base de datos.»
El modelo, a través de MCP, accede a la base de datos, extrae los datos relevantes, organiza la información y entrega un reporte listo para ser compartido.
Ventajas del MCP
- Eficiencia : Permite que los modelos trabajen con información precisa y actualizada sin saturar el contexto.
- Automatización : Facilita la ejecución de tareas repetitivas o rutinarias de manera autónoma.
- Interoperabilidad : Al ser un protocolo universal, permite conectar diferentes sistemas sin necesidad de desarrollos ad hoc.
- Escalabilidad : Se adapta tanto a pequeños proyectos como a grandes infraestructuras empresariales.
- Flexibilidad : Puede integrarse con una amplia gama de herramientas, desde sistemas de gestión hasta plataformas de código abierto.
- Transparencia : Al seguir un formato estandarizado, permite auditar y entender mejor cómo se obtiene y utiliza la información.
Aplicaciones por sectores
En la educación
Los docentes pueden usar modelos conectados a MCP para crear exámenes personalizados, corregir ejercicios, buscar recursos educativos o incluso planificar clases en base a contenidos curriculares.
En salud
Profesionales médicos podrían solicitar a modelos de IA que consulten historiales clínicos electrónicos, busquen estudios médicos recientes o ayuden a completar formularios clínicos de forma automática.
En el sector legal
Abogados podrían emplear modelos que, a través de MCP, accedan a bases de jurisprudencia, busquen casos similares o preparen borradores de documentos legales.
En retail y comercio electrónico
Las empresas podrían integrar MCP para que modelos de IA realicen análisis de inventario, recomiendan productos según tendencias actuales o gestionen devoluciones automáticas.
En el gobierno y administración pública
Servicios públicos podrían beneficiarse de modelos que ayuden a procesar trámites, responder consultas ciudadanas o automatizar reportes gubernamentales.
Un futuro más conectado e inteligente
El MCP no solo mejora la capacidad de los modelos de lenguaje para interactuar con el mundo digital, sino que también redefine su rol: de meros generadores de texto a agentes activos capaces de entender, consultar y actuar dentro de un entorno complejo.
Esto abre camino a nuevas formas de trabajo, donde la inteligencia artificial no solo responde preguntas, sino que también ejecuta acciones, organiza información, automatiza procesos y ayuda a tomar decisiones informadas.
Desafíos y consideraciones futuras
A pesar de sus ventajas, el MCP también plantea algunos desafíos que deben tenerse en cuenta:
- Seguridad : El acceso a datos sensibles requiere controles estrictos de autenticación y autorización.
- Privacidad : Es fundamental garantizar que los modelos no almacenen ni compartan información confidencial obtenida a través de MCP.
- Estandarización : Para que MCP sea realmente útil, debe adoptarse ampliamente por la comunidad tecnológica y recibir soporte de múltiples plataformas.
- Dependencia : Existe el riesgo de que los modelos dependan demasiado de MCP y pierdan funcionalidad si ciertos recursos externos no están disponibles.
El Protocolo de Contexto de Modelo (MCP) está marcando un antes y un después en la evolución de los modelos de lenguaje de gran tamaño. Gracias a su enfoque modular, estandarizado y abierto, MCP está permitiendo que la IA se integre de forma natural y fluida en los sistemas digitales modernos.
A medida que más empresas y comunidades adopten este protocolo, veremos una explosión de aplicaciones innovadoras que harán que la inteligencia artificial sea más útil, precisa y presente en nuestra vida diaria. MCP no es solo una mejora técnica: es un paso crucial hacia una inteligencia artificial más conectada, colaborativa y centrada en el usuario.
NMDQ